Exterior door painting services involve preparing and applying fresh paint to the exterior surfaces of doors, including entry doors, back doors, and side doors. This process typically includes cleaning the surface, sanding to remove old paint or imperfections, and applying primer if necessary before the final coat of paint. The goal is to enhance the door’s appearance and provide a protective layer against weather elements, helping to keep the door looking new and well-maintained.
This service is especially useful for addressing issues like peeling, chipping, or fading paint that can make a property look neglected or outdated. Over time, exposure to sun, rain, and temperature fluctuations can cause exterior paint to deteriorate, leading to potential wood damage or reduced curb appeal. Exterior door painting can help solve these problems by restoring the door’s finish, preventing further damage, and maintaining the overall aesthetic of a home or commercial property.

The overview below groups typical Exterior Door Painting proj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- simple touch-ups or minor surface refreshes typically cost between $100 and $300.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for single doors or small areas. Larger or more detailed repairs can push costs higher, but most projects stay within the lower to mid-range budgets.
Standard Exterior Door Painting - painting a standard-sized door usually ranges from $250 to $600. This is a common price band for many local contractors handling typical residential projects. Prices can vary based on door material, prep work, and paint quality.
Complete Door Refinishing - full stripping and refinishing of an exterior door generally costs between $600 and $1,200. Many projects in this category are mid-sized, but more complex or ornate doors can reach higher prices, often over $1,500.
Full Door Replacement and Painting - replacing and painting an exterior door can range from $1,000 to $3,500 or more for larger, custom, or high-end installations. Most projects fall into the middle of this range, with fewer reaching the highest tiers for premium materials or intricate designs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of exterior doors can be painted? Local contractors typically handle a variety of exterior doors, including wood, steel, fiberglass, and composite doors, to improve appearance and durability.
How does exterior door painting protect against weather elements? Painting provides a protective barrier that helps prevent damage from moisture, UV rays, and temperature fluctuations, extending the door’s lifespan.
Is it necessary to remove the door before painting? Many service providers recommend removing the door for optimal results, but some may offer on-site painting options depending on the situation.
What preparation is involved before painting an exterior door? Preparation typically includes cleaning the surface, sanding to remove old paint or rough spots, and applying primer if needed, to ensure a smooth and lasting finish.
Can exterior door painting be done on all types of finishes? Yes, experienced local contractors can work with various existing finishes, including stained, painted, or bare surfaces, to achieve a fresh look.
